Delonte West Career Stats: A Comprehensive Breakdown

Delonte West built a notable NBA career as a versatile swingman, earning recognition for perimeter defense and clutch performances. His career statistics highlight consistent scoring, playmaking, and high usage in key moments.

Below is a detailed overview of Delonte West career stats, organized to help fans and analysts quickly gauge his impact and profile.

Category Per Game Career High Playoff Average
Points 9.6 33 9.3
Rebounds 3.0 10 2.3
Assists 3.0 12 3.1
Steals 0.9 4 1.0
Three-Point % 35.8% 47.6% 36.1%
